Newcastle United defender Steven Taylor selected The Penalty by Mal Peet.
Book synopsis: As the city of San Juan pulses to summer's sluggish beat, its teenage football prodigy El Brujito, the Little Magician, vanishes without trace. Paul Faustino, South America's top sports journalist, is reluctantly drawn into the mystery. As a story of corruption and murder unfolds, he is forced to confront a bitter history of slavery, and the power of the occult.

Taylor reveals: "I am delighted to once again be Newcastle United reading champion. One of my choices, The Penalty, is a story about a young teenage football prodigy 'El Brujito', the 'Little Magician', who vanishes without a trace after missing a crucial penalty in a big game. The story is one of mystery and suspense, a thrilling read not to be missed!"
